As babies, we are all born with vastly more neural connections than we need[1], and these connections get 'pruned' as we go through life, cutting out the unused ones, strengthening most the ones we use daily[2].
As social animals, we learn best and develop neural connections by interacting with others. So what happens when our brains are isolated – when we don't see or interact with other people for... months?
One BBC Horizon experiment subjected volunteers to 48 hours isolation in complete darkness: devoid of external sensory stimulti, they started to hallucinate. In the equivalent on Channel 5 (In Solitary: The Anti-Social Experiment), participants took in three items to distract themselves and fuel their resolve. Some people took in personal items that carried meaning – but quickly found these intensified feelings of desperation and homesickness; others took in activities to keep them physically or mentally stimulated, and it was these that were found to be most effective. Scientists think this is an essential coping mechanism for staying mentally healthy in isolation. In the longest isolation experiment, undertaken by Stefania Follini, who spent 130 days underground, the interior designer occupied herself with martial arts and decorating her cave.
